# 2026-04-03 Daily Notes ## Heartbeat Run: f19d2dca-ee39-40d4-94f1-c4c7a45ab6c0 ### Wake Context - PAPERCLIP_TASK_ID: 6a00d9d3 (CAR-443) - PAPERCLIP_WAKE_REASON: issue_assigned ### PR Audit - No open PRs in cartsnitch/api, cartsnitch/receiptwitness, cartsnitch/monorepo. Nothing to merge. ### Blocked Tasks (skipped — no new context, dedup rule applied) - CAR-414: GHCR write_package denied — board action still pending (cpfarhood to grant Write access on GHCR package settings) - CAR-392: GHCR package linkage — downstream of CAR-414 - CAR-390: GitHub App token CI trigger — board action pending (Option A: close/reopen PRs, or Option B: grant workflows:write to GitHub App) ### Main Work: CAR-443 — UAT Namespace Integration - CAR-443 formally assigned to CTO (Savannah Savings); executionRunId locked to my run - Could not checkout (conflict) — posted CEO action comment without checkout - Updated ALL agent instruction bundles: - CEO AGENTS.md: SDLC step 5 (CI → Dev AND UAT), step 6 (UAT URL), CEO role note - CEO HEARTBEAT.md: UAT task template updated (title, description, URL) - Deal Dottie AGENTS.md: SDLC position + blocked section reference UAT env - Stockboy Steve AGENTS.md: infra section + SDLC step 5/6 - CTO AGENTS.md: SDLC step 5/6 - CTO INFRASTRUCTURE.md: UAT deployment target, Flux overlay, k8s access - Created CAR-447 for CTO: Flux overlay + DNS/TLS + CI pipeline for cartsnitch-uat namespace ### Infrastructure Decision (CEO) - UAT namespace: cartsnitch-uat - FQDN: cartsnitch.uat.farh.net - Flux overlay: apps/overlays/uat - SDLC: CI deploys Dev+UAT on merge; Deal Dottie tests against UAT; then Steve security review; then auto prod promotion